Getting financial aid in order to get through college with the help of a government is essentially free money. In contrast to student loans which are loans you have to pay back. With the government grant, you will not have to pay andy of it back. There are various programs, and as a note, the largest sum of money comes from the Pell grant for low-income students. For those students with a 3.0 average, the Academic Competitiveness Grant is available with $750 for first year students and $1,300 for second year students.

  1. Make sure your college or university is accredited by an accrediting agency.
  2. Get your family's financial documents in order so you can prove that you're in a tough financial situation.
  3. If there are other requirements, make sure they apply to you.
  4. Watch for application deadlines and never lie. Intentionally wrong statements can get you into legal trouble.
